Man kills 60-year-old aunt over witchcraft in Ogun

Published




The Police in Ogun State have arrested a 23-year-old man, Asogba Dansu, for allegedly killing his aunt, 60.

Asogba allegedly killed his aunt, Iyabo Dansu, over allegation of witchcraft.

The incident occurred on Saturday, August 22 in Ipokia Local Government Area of the state.

The Police Public Relations Officer (PPRO), DSP Abimbola Oyeyemi, in a statement on Saturday, said the suspect was arrested following a report by two children of the deceased at Ipokia Divisional Headquarters that their mother was killed by her nephew.

The children of the deceased told the Police that, the suspect visited their mother in her house “and shortly after he left, the woman was declared dead”.

This, according to Oyeyemi, aroused the suspicion of the people of the community and they threatened to carry out a traditional ritual which will expose the killer.

“On hearing about the intention of the community to go spiritual about the deceased death, the suspect Dansu Asogba came out and confessed that he was the one responsible for the woman’s death.

“Upon his confession, the DPO Ipokia division, SP Adebayo Hakeem detailed his detectives to the scene where the suspect was promptly arrested.

“On interrogation, he admitted killing the deceased, but claimed that he did so because of his belief that the deceased was responsible for the death of his first child and the subsequent miscarriage suffered by his wife,” the PPRO explained.

He added that the suspect confessed further that, he hit her aunt on the neck with an iron rod which resulted to her death.

The PPRO disclosed that the Commissioner of Police, Edward Awolowo Ajogun had ordered the immediate transfer of the suspect to the Homicide Section of the State Criminal Investigation and Intelligence Department for further investigation and prosecution.
